MICHELIN Guide’s Point Of View
One MICHELIN Star: High quality cooking, worth a stop!
The once-mundane Blagden Alley now teems with exciting culinary gems, including The Dabney. Entering this spot is like finding the end of a rainbow—imagine a farmhouse-chic space with an open kitchen, wood-fired oven and well-dressed crowd.
Thanks to Chef Jeremiah Langhorne's direction, the cuisine is suitable for anyone looking to delve into regional, Mid-Atlantic food through a menu that marries traditional and unexpected flavors. To wit—scallop crudo finished with a shard of sheep's milk cheese. Though a set menu, come with a group to sample more of the inventive dishes, including the very homey chicken and dumplings. Save room for such classic desserts as an apple crumble with house-made ice cream bearing just a hint of bourbon.
